Transaction 8d3401737a5cbfe3c4f9088b05d4fc7108deaae355da15407b2687c0dd2ee951
1 Input
1 Output
-
8d3401737a5cbfe3c4f9088b05d4fc7108deaae355da15407b2687c0dd2ee951:0
- value
- 343491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cd01e79f6a9423751a47254f1bcfa0720a6b04f OP_EQUAL
- address
- 32rmMDB74UzNUDwPWJngNvYYpHP8NmN9Qk